Poor video performance using Logitech Brio 4k

Video performance using the Logitech Brio will from time to time drop to about 1 fps. Rebooting will fix the problem for a while, but it's not a permanent fix.


System logs show the following error, repeating as long as the camera is being accessed.


error	09:22:41.567286-0800	VDCAssistant	[guid:0x2110000046d085e] IsochStreamHandler Result: 0xe000400e
error	09:22:41.567296-0800	VDCAssistant	[guid:0x2110000046d085e] IsochStreamHandler  Entire Transfer was too old (0xe000400e)
error	09:22:41.615623-0800	VDCAssistant	[guid:0x2110000046d085e] IsochStreamHandler:  Discarding incomplete frame: Got 553200 bytes but frame should have 614400.  bmHeaderInfo: 0x0c, Frame:Clock c130:00009efa


Unplugging and re-plugging the camera doesn't help, neither does killing and restarting the VDCAssistant process doesn't help.


Is there any way to further debug the problem?


The camera is plugged into an Anker USB 3.1 hub (5Gb/s), which is plugged directly into the MBP.

MacBook Pro 16″, macOS 10.15
